Overview

A heartwarming tale of friendship and conservation!

Eight-year-old Morgan Otter, part Cherokee, moves from Arizona to Wilmington Island, Georgia. Missing her best friend, she attends a nature camp where she learns about the local Lowcountry wildlife, especially endangered sea turtles.

Inspired, Morgan and her new friend Claire vow to become sea turtle superheroes! Together, they protect baby sea turtles on the beach, ensuring they safely reach the ocean. This engaging story highlights the importance of friendship, environmental awareness, and making a difference in the world. Author Biography

Author Tara V. Thompson has lived all over the South, which serves as an inspiration for her writings. As a kid, her first love was science - one that is shared by her character, Morgan. She currently lives in Savannah, Georgia with her family and two cats.

Candace Andersen grew up in a creative family, inspired by flora, fauna, and the Victorian era. She works away among books, antiques, and woodland findings in mixed media and watercolors on paper. She lives currently on the outskirts of Salt Lake City in a 1920s Tudor with her son, boyfriend, and armful of animal companions.
